Tesla's Berlin Gigafactory Clears 500,000 Trees, Igniting Environmental Debate

Satellite analysis reveals extensive deforestation as Tesla's German plant faces protests and scrutiny over environmental impact.

Overview

  • Satellite data shows 813 acres of forest were cleared between 2020 and 2023 for Tesla's Berlin Gigafactory.
  • Environmentalists claim the deforestation has increased carbon emissions by 13,000 tons, equivalent to driving 33 million miles in combustion cars.
  • Local protests have erupted, with activists citing destruction of wildlife habitats and threats to drinking water supplies.
  • Tesla's expansion plans continue despite opposition, aiming to double production capacity to one million vehicles annually.
  • Critics argue the environmental trade-offs of electric vehicle production need greater transparency and accountability.
